<?xml version="1.0" encoding="UTF-8"?>
<rss xmlns:content="http://purl.org/rss/1.0/modules/content/" xmlns:dc="http://purl.org/dc/elements/1.1/" xmlns:rdf="http://www.w3.org/1999/02/22-rdf-syntax-ns#" xmlns:taxo="http://purl.org/rss/1.0/modules/taxonomy/" version="2.0">
  <channel>
    <title>topic Alfresco losing unable to open hiberbate session for transaction in Alfresco Archive</title>
    <link>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294391#M247521</link>
    <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Alfresco runs fun for a couple of weeks to months with no issues then everyone once in a while Alfresco loses the ability to open a connection to its database on the SQL server we have set up for it.&amp;nbsp; Using alfresco community 2016.04 GA, MySQL 5.5, MySQL connector MySQL-connector-java-5.1.32-bin.jar, both alfresco and MySQL have 275 for mx db connections. 307 active, but not simultaneous users. Any help with this issue is appreciated.&amp;nbsp; I have already increased the max connections once from 250 to 275.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;We get the following error showing up in the log, and the issue does not clear unless the alfresco service or server is restarted.&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;2016-12-06 11:39:58,072 ERROR [org.activiti.engine.impl.jobexecutor.AcquireJobsRunnableImpl] [Thread-63] exception during job acquisition: Could not open Hibernate Session for transaction; nested exception is org.hibernate.exception.GenericJDBCException: Cannot open connection&lt;BR /&gt;org.springframework.transaction.CannotCreateTransactionException: Could not open Hibernate Session for transaction; nested exception is org.hibernate.exception.GenericJDBCException: Cannot open connection&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.springframework.orm.hibernate3.HibernateTransactionManager.doBegin(HibernateTransactionManager.java:598)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.springframework.transaction.support.AbstractPlatformTransactionManager.getTransaction(AbstractPlatformTransactionManager.java:372)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.springframework.transaction.support.TransactionTemplate.execute(TransactionTemplate.java:128)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.activiti.spring.SpringTransactionInterceptor.execute(SpringTransactionInterceptor.java:45)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.activiti.engine.impl.interceptor.LogInterceptor.execute(LogInterceptor.java:31)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.activiti.engine.impl.cfg.CommandExecutorImpl.execute(CommandExecutorImpl.java:40)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.activiti.engine.impl.cfg.CommandExecutorImpl.execute(CommandExecutorImpl.java:35)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.activiti.engine.impl.jobexecutor.AcquireJobsRunnableImpl.run(AcquireJobsRunnableImpl.java:54)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at java.lang.Thread.run(Thread.java:745)&lt;BR /&gt;Caused by: org.hibernate.exception.GenericJDBCException: Cannot open connection&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.exception.SQLStateConverter.handledNonSpecificException(SQLStateConverter.java:103)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.exception.SQLStateConverter.convert(SQLStateConverter.java:91)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:43)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.exception.JDBCExceptionHelper.convert(JDBCExceptionHelper.java:29)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:426)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.jdbc.ConnectionManager.getConnection(ConnectionManager.java:144)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.jdbc.JDBCContext.connection(JDBCContext.java:119)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.transaction.JDBCTransaction.begin(JDBCTransaction.java:57)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.impl.SessionImpl.beginTransaction(SessionImpl.java:1326)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.springframework.orm.hibernate3.HibernateTransactionManager.doBegin(HibernateTransactionManager.java:556)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; ... 8 more&lt;BR /&gt;Caused by: org.apache.commons.dbcp.SQLNestedException: Cannot get a connection, pool error Timeout waiting for idle object&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.apache.commons.dbcp.PoolingDataSource.getConnection(PoolingDataSource.java:114)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.apache.commons.dbcp.BasicDataSource.getConnection(BasicDataSource.java:1044)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.springframework.orm.hibernate3.LocalDataSourceConnectionProvider.getConnection(LocalDataSourceConnectionProvider.java:83)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.hibernate.jdbc.ConnectionManager.openConnection(ConnectionManager.java:423)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; ... 13 more&lt;BR /&gt;Caused by: java.util.NoSuchElementException: Timeout waiting for idle object&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.apache.commons.pool.impl.GenericObjectPool.borrowObject(GenericObjectPool.java:1174)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; at org.apache.commons.dbcp.PoolingDataSource.getConnection(PoolingDataSource.java:106)&lt;BR /&gt;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p;&amp;nbsp; ... 16 more&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
    <pubDate>Thu, 08 Dec 2016 19:07:26 GMT</pubDate>
    <dc:creator>hsturner</dc:creator>
    <dc:date>2016-12-08T19:07:26Z</dc:date>
    <item>
      <title>Alfresco losing unable to open hiberbate session for transaction</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294391#M247521</link>
      <description>Alfresco runs fun for a couple of weeks to months with no issues then everyone once in a while Alfresco loses the ability to open a connection to its database on the SQL server we have set up for it.&amp;nbsp; Using alfresco community 2016.04 GA, MySQL 5.5, MySQL connector MySQL-connector-java-5.1.32-bin.jar</description>
      <pubDate>Thu, 08 Dec 2016 19:07:26 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294391#M247521</guid>
      <dc:creator>hsturner</dc:creator>
      <dc:date>2016-12-08T19:07:26Z</dc:date>
    </item>
    <item>
      <title>Re: Alfresco losing unable to open hiberbate session for transaction</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294392#M247522</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;You can try to &amp;nbsp;update MySQL &amp;nbsp;max connections setting .&lt;/P&gt;&lt;P&gt;please refer to&amp;nbsp;&lt;A class="link-titled" href="https://dev.mysql.com/doc/refman/5.5/en/too-many-connections.html" title="https://dev.mysql.com/doc/refman/5.5/en/too-many-connections.html" rel="nofollow noopener noreferrer"&gt;MySQL :: MySQL 5.5 Reference Manual :: B.5.2.7 Too many connections&lt;/A&gt;&amp;nbsp;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 09 Dec 2016 02:32:52 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294392#M247522</guid>
      <dc:creator>kaynezhang</dc:creator>
      <dc:date>2016-12-09T02:32:52Z</dc:date>
    </item>
    <item>
      <title>Re: Alfresco losing unable to open hiberbate session for transaction</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294393#M247523</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Hi Kayne,&lt;/P&gt;&lt;P&gt;&lt;/P&gt;&lt;P&gt;I've already tired that and it&amp;nbsp;still have the issue. The errror actually isn't too many it's it cant open a hibernated database session. So I'm guessing the database connection is going to sleep and alfresco can't wake it up. I'm also looking at it from the MySQL server and network side, trying to eliminate possible causes. So far it is pointing to alfresco or something in alfresco that is causing the issue.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 09 Dec 2016 15:12:12 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294393#M247523</guid>
      <dc:creator>hsturner</dc:creator>
      <dc:date>2016-12-09T15:12:12Z</dc:date>
    </item>
    <item>
      <title>Re: Alfresco losing unable to open hiberbate session for transaction</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294394#M247524</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;Have you&amp;nbsp;tried to change your&amp;nbsp;&lt;SPAN style="color: #727174; background-color: #ffffff;"&gt;MySQL connector &amp;nbsp;java to newer version?&lt;/SPAN&gt;&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 09 Dec 2016 17:58:27 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294394#M247524</guid>
      <dc:creator>kaynezhang</dc:creator>
      <dc:date>2016-12-09T17:58:27Z</dc:date>
    </item>
    <item>
      <title>Re: Alfresco losing unable to open hiberbate session for transaction</title>
      <link>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294395#M247525</link>
      <description>&lt;HTML&gt;&lt;HEAD&gt;&lt;/HEAD&gt;&lt;BODY&gt;&lt;P&gt;I just updated to the MySQL-connector-java-5.1.32-bin.jar which is the one recommended of community 5.1 but will try the mysql-connector-java-5.1.40-bin.jar connector which I think is the most recent.&amp;nbsp; We are scheduling time to update the MySQL server to 5.6 as well. Will let you know if that fixes the problem.&lt;/P&gt;&lt;/BODY&gt;&lt;/HTML&gt;</description>
      <pubDate>Fri, 09 Dec 2016 18:49:23 GMT</pubDate>
      <guid>https://connect.hyland.com/t5/alfresco-archive/alfresco-losing-unable-to-open-hiberbate-session-for-transaction/m-p/294395#M247525</guid>
      <dc:creator>hsturner</dc:creator>
      <dc:date>2016-12-09T18:49:23Z</dc:date>
    </item>
  </channel>
</rss>

